When it comes to cybersecurity, we're not hacking systems—we're hacking behaviors. This enlightening conversation with Philip McKibbins, CIO and CTO of the Dallas Mavericks, reveals how human psychology, not just technology, forms the foundation of truly effective security.

McKibbins brings extraordinary perspective from his 30-year career spanning Walt Disney (where he wrote their business continuity and disaster recovery plan), ESPN, the Los Angeles Dodgers, and now the NBA. His journey demonstrates how security principles remain consistent even across vastly different industries.

The podcast delves into practical strategies for motivating employees to embrace security practices. McKibbins shares how the Mavericks blend active and passive security testing with positive reinforcement rather than punishment. "When someone passes our tests, we praise them," he explains, highlighting the importance of catching people doing the right thing rather than focusing only on failures.

What makes this episode particularly valuable is the emphasis on making security accessible. McKibbins describes how encouraging employees to teach cybersecurity to their families transforms their relationship with security—they become experts at home, fundamentally rewiring how they approach threats. This simple yet powerful technique enhances compliance without additional technology investments.

The conversation takes fascinating turns through behind-the-scenes stories, including how McKibbins helped former Mavericks owner Mark Cuban recover from an account breach, and the increased attack volume during high-profile moments like trades. These real-world examples illustrate why organizations must remain vigilant regardless of their industry or size.

Perhaps most surprisingly, both host Joshua Crumbaugh and McKibbins agree that low-tech solutions often prove most effective against sophisticated threats. As AI-generated content becomes increasingly convincing, the simple act of picking up the phone to verify suspicious requests becomes invaluable. "Trust but verify actually works," McKibbins emphasizes.
